The German Five Year Plan (1948-1953) was given by Shoghi Effendi to the National Spiritual Assembly of Germany and Austria.
Goals[edit]
The goals of the Five Year Plan were as follows:[1]
- Double the number of Local Spiritual Assemblies from fourteen to 28, increasing the Bahá’í membership in each community
- Raise the number of localities in Germany and Austria where Bahá’ís reside
- Deepen the understanding of the friends in the operation of the Administrative Order
- Encourage deeper study of the teachings
- Construct the National Ḥaẓíratu’l-Quds in Frankfurt
- To enrich Bahá’í literature with two publications by March 1949, fifteen by March 1950, six by March 1951 and nine by 1952
